8. Learning Technology Center
Uses of Second Life: Spring 08
• Student can meet with their peers and
instructor to receive and discuss course
content
• Students can participate in a life-like
simulation, role play or case study
• Students can access people, organizations,
and information

New Uses for Fall 08
• Required Participation and Group Meetings in
Second Life
• 1-on-1 Student Orientations in SL
• Virtual Office Hours in Second Life
• Utilizing New Resources in SL
• Student Presentation in SL
24. Learning Technology Center
New for Faculty
• Faculty Development Workshops for Second
Life – almost 40 new faculty
• Development of the UWM sim on Arts and
Letters island
• Repository for Student Orientation Materials,
Sample Syllabi, Activities, etc.
• Second Life Wiki for Faculty
